It's been mentioned a time or two that the 49ers bought Super Bowl back in '94. How so? I can't remember any big name signings back them or trades. I think that was the year they had Deion Sanders, right? Who else am I missing?

From the article:

In 1994, the team spent large amounts of money on the addition of several star free agents from other teams, including Ken Norton, Jr., Gary Plummer, Rickey Jackson, and Deion Sanders.

Rickey Jackson - 6x Pro Bowl, 4x 1st team AP, 2x 2nd team AP. 2010 HoF inductee.

Ken Norton - 3x Pro Bowl, 2x All Pro.

Gary Plummer wasn't as big of an impact player, but he was a tackling machine. 800 tackles with the Chargers over 8 years. 1029 over 11.

Deion Sanders doesn't really need any further explaining, really.

The biggest thing that the 49ers and Eagles have in common, though, is that they were both very close to being a SB team, already. This is not like the Raiders or Redskins going out and trying to convert a 6-10 team into a Super Bowl champion in one year, this is adding the final pieces to a very strong team. It's quite scary.
